2/7 Billabong Dr, Crestmead is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 1 parking spaces and was built in 2000. The property has a land size of 369m2 and floor size of 107m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in March 2024.

The size of Crestmead is approximately 6.8 square kilometres. It has 17 parks covering nearly 14.4% of total area. The population of Crestmead in 2016 was 12153 people. By 2021 the population was 12271 showing a population growth of 1.0%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Crestmead is 0-9 years. Households in Crestmead are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Crestmead work in a labourer occupation.In 2021, 52.70% of the homes in Crestmead were owner-occupied compared with 53.80% in 2016.
